Pim Fortuyn to Be Buried in Italian Tomb
reuters ^ | July 19, 2002 | Abigail Levene

Posted on 07/19/2002 10:37:55 PM PDT by Shermy

AMSTERDAM (Reuters) - Populist Pim Fortuyn, whose May murder was as sensational as his controversy-courting views and his sprint to Dutch political prominence, will be finally laid to rest Saturday in a marble tomb in his beloved Italy.

The flamboyant ex-professor, gunned down just days before an election that whisked his novice party into power, was disinterred Friday from a temporary grave in his birthplace near Amsterdam before flowers, toys and letters were cast in.

Escorted by police -- and dozens of leather-clad motorbikers -- Fortuyn's sunflower-bedecked white hearse was driven to Rotterdam airport, where friends and family began a vigil until the body is flown to Italy Saturday.

A tomb cut from a single block of Italy's Carrara marble, prime choice of sculptors including Michelangelo, will house the remains of the shaven-headed ex-sociology lecturer who had asked to be buried in the northern village of Provesano Di San Giorgio where he had a holiday home.

"The tomb will be above ground as Pim desired. He didn't want to be buried underground," Bruno Ambrosio, whose brother-in-law was once the gay Fortuyn's lover, told Reuters.

The tomb is etched with Fortuyn's family emblem, a Madonna ( news - web sites) and a huge cross. It will bear the motto "keep freedom of speech" in Latin.

"Pim died for that -- for freedom of speech," said Ambrosio.

Fortuyn had declared it his destiny to be the Netherlands' first openly gay prime minister. An environmental activist has been charged with his May 6 murder outside a radio station.

Fortuyn, 54, won both fans and foes with his attacks on Islam and new immigration in a proudly tolerant country with many ethnic minorities.

Though his sharp three-piece suits and chauffeur-driven Daimler jarred in this down-to-earth country, Fortuyn successfully portrayed himself as a man of the people who dared say what voters sick of cozy consensus politics really thought.

"Our mouthpiece is murdered, but the voice of the people is certainly not," read the inscription on a red granite slab placed over Fortuyn's emptied Dutch grave.

TRIBUTES, TOYS

Boxes filled with letters of tribute and toys were placed in the grave before the granite slab resealed it. Fortuyn's family gave permission for the proceedings to be broadcast live, so as to quash rumors that the casket had already been secretly removed and sent to Italy, Dutch media said.

As the Dutch bade a final farewell to Fortuyn, the party he formed five months ago readied to take its place in a center-right government.

Fortuyn's party -- basically a one-man show before his murder -- stormed to second place in the most dramatic Dutch election in living memory on May 15 and secured cabinet seats this month in a three-way center-right coalition.

The Pim Fortuyn List, free-market VVD and Christian Democrats will replace Wim Kok's center-left government on Monday when Queen Beatrix swears in Christian Democrat leader Jan Peter Balkenende as prime minister.

The new cabinet -- containing four Pim Fortuyn List ministers including one for immigration -- will hold its first meeting Tuesday.

DEATH TOURISTS?

Travel agents are offering special trips to Fortuyn's Italian grave, 75 miles from the Austrian border.

Before the turbo prop bearing Fortuyn's coffin takes off, a trumpet will sound and two fire engines on the runway will spout jets of water to form an arc set to turn into a rainbow in the sunlight, according to Dutch media.

Around 5,000 people are expected to attend Fortuyn's re-burial in Provesano, including the head of Italy's homosexual group Arcigay. The ceremony will begin at 1530 GMT.
